When preload() is used in a 2.x sketch, a blocking FES error appears, and explains that this function cannot be used in the same way. Since release of 2.0, the p5.js-compatibility resources has been improved, and can be included in this message.

Proposed message:

🌸 p5.js says: The preload() function has been removed in p5.js 2.0. Please load assets in setup() using async / await keywords or callbacks instead. See https://github.com/processing/p5.js-compatibility for more information about 2.0 and compatibility, or https://dev.to/limzykenneth/asynchronous-p5js-20-458f for more information about promises and async/await.

Sketch: https://editor.p5js.org/ksen0/sketches/GWgLNlsgi

Previous message:

🌸 p5.js says: The preload() function has been removed in p5.js 2.0. Please load assets in setup() using async / await keywords or callbacks instead. See https://dev.to/limzykenneth/asynchronous-p5js-20-458f for more information
